Well, the Camden Underworld is a terrible venue (massive pillars right in front of the stage, srsly :| ), but Poets of the Fall were amazing :wub: Hopefully them selling out in seconds will convince them to come back to the UK (and maybe play a few more venues - I'd love for them to come to Birmingham).

Tremendous setlist, too:

Daze
Diamonds for Tears
Love Will Come to You
King of Fools
Running Out of Time
Rogue
Choice Millionaire
Illusion & Dream
Locking Up the Sun
Brighter Than The Sun
Cradled in Love
Nothing Stays The Same

(Encore)
Late Goodbye
Dreaming Wide Awake
Jealous Gods
Shallow
Lift
Carnival of Rust


Highlights: Lift, Late Goodbye (acoustic :wub: ), Brighter than the Sun, Rogue

Can't believe they didn't play Rumours, though. Easily the best track from Jealous Gods :(
